Job Summary

We are seeking a Security Operations Engineer to join the Information Security team within our IT function on a 9-month fixed-term basis. This role supports the monitoring investigation and response to security threats across the firms systems networks and cloud environments.

This is a hands-on role suited to someone who has operated within an established security operations environment and is comfortable independently investigating alerts determining root cause and working with technical teams to resolve incidents. The role will also support improvements to detection capability and security monitoring.

This position is not a trainee or entry-level SOC role. We are looking for someone who can contribute immediately within a mature security environment.

Key Responsibilities


  • Investigate and respond to security alerts across endpoint network and cloud environments
  • Analyse logs and telemetry to identify indicators of compromise and potential threats
  • Support incident investigations and coordinate remediation with internal technical teams
  • Develop or refine detection rules and monitoring capability
  • Support vulnerability management activities and follow up on remediation actions
  • Assist with penetration testing coordination and remediation tracking
  • Contribute to security monitoring improvements and automation where appropriate
  • Support security compliance activities aligned to ISO27001 and Cyber Essentials Plus

Skills Knowledge & Expertise


  • Experience working within a security operations or cyber defence environment
  • Experience investigating security alerts and conducting incident analysis
  • Experience using SIEM platforms and endpoint detection and response tools
  • Strong understanding of networking and system behaviour (TCP/IP DNS HTTP/S)
  • Ability to analyse security data across endpoint network and cloud environments
  • Experience working with security monitoring and threat detection tooling
  • Scripting capability in Python PowerShell or Bash
  • Understanding of threat frameworks such as MITRE ATT&CK
  • Experience with tools such as Microsoft Sentinel Splunk Defender CrowdStrike Tenable or Qualys would be beneficial.
